Little Milton's ' "Still Some Meat Left On This Bone" was released on its scheduled release date, September 24, 2002. The duration of This song is about two minutes long, specifically at 2:59. This song does not appear to have any foul language. Still Some Meat Left On This Bone's duration is considered a little bit shorter than the average duration of a typical track. The track order of this song in Little Milton's "Guitar Man" album is number 3 out of 12. On top of that, United States appears to be the country where this track was created. In terms of popularity, Still Some Meat Left On This Bone is currently not that popular. The overall tone is very danceable, especially with its high energy, which produces more of a euphoric, cheerful, or happy vibe.
We consider the tempo marking of Still Some Meat Left On This Bone by Little Milton to be Moderato (at a moderate speed) because the track has a tempo of 113 BPM, a half-time of 56BPM, and a double-time of 226 BPM. Based on that, the speed of the song's tempo is moderate. The time signature for this track is 4/4.
This song is in the music key of F Minor. Because this track belongs in the F Minor key, the camelot key is 4A. So, the perfect camelot match for 4A would be either 4A or 3B. While, a low energy boost can consist of either 4B or 5A. For moderate energy boost, you would use 1A and a high energy boost can either be 6A or 11A. However, if you are looking for a low energy drop, finding a song with a camelot key of 3A would be a great choice. Where 7A would give you a moderate drop, and 2A or 9A would be a high energy drop. Lastly, 7B allows you to change the mood.
